Blink-182 reunite with Tom Delonge, announce new music and world tour

After days of teasing and unconfirmed reports, pop punk Titans Blink-182 have finally announced Tom DeLonge‘s return to the band. Apart from the lineup change, the band announced new music, as well as a massive world tour.

First piece of new music comes this Friday, October 14th, when the band will drop their brand new single ‘Edging.’ The band didn’t yet confirm a full album plans, but DeLong tweeted the photo of the band with the caption saying “What if I told you we just made the best album of our career?”

The tour itself starts in March 2023, with the time that allows the band to release the record before hitting the road as well. The tour starts in with festivals and shows in South America and Mexico, before switching to US and Canada with support from hardcore heavyweight Turnstile.

The band will be in Europe in September and October with support from The Story So Far before headlining 2023 edition of When We Were Young Festival in Las Vegas on October 21st. The Australian and the New Zealand crowd will have to wait for the band until February 2024, with support from Rise Against. See all dates below.
